Pfizer (PFE) and its partner BioNTech (BNTX) have infringed a COVID-19 vaccine patent owned by Moderna (MRNA), Reuters reported Wednesday, citing a German court ruling.
The court reportedly ordered Pfizer and BioNTech to disclose earnings related to the patent's use and pay a compensation to Moderna, according to the report.
Pfizer and BioNTech argued they were permitted to use the technology based on Moderna's public statement until the World Health Organization declared in May 2023 that COVID-19 was no longer a global emergency, the media outlet reported.
The court did not determine the compensation amount, which will be decided in further legal proceedings and could change if there is an appeal, Reuters said.
